Air Fryer Brussel Sprouts With Bacon And Chipotle Aioli

Julia | The Yummy Bowl
Air Fryer Brussel Sprouts is one of the best ways to enjoy a side of low-carb vegetables. The crispy seasoned exteriors of each brussel sprout is totally addictive - not firm but not over soft on the inside! Served with my homemade and healthy chipotle aioli.

INGREDIENTS
  

  • 1 pound Brussel Sprouts, trimmed and larger sprouts cut in half
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• ¼ cup Parmesan, grated
  • Salt and
  • black pepper to taste
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1 clove garlic, minced (optional)
  • Crispy cooked Bacon, optional and more parmesan for garnish

Healthy Chipotle Aioli

  • ½ cup yogurt
  • ½ fresh garlic clove, minced
  • ¼ teaspoon lemon juice
  • ½ teaspoon chipotle powder
  • teaspoon salt
  • te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on olive oil

INSTRUCTIONS
 

  • In a large bowl add Brussel sprouts and season with salt, pepper, onion powder along with 1 tablespoon oil.
  • Preheat the air fryer to 400 degrees Fahrenheit according to manufacturer instructions (mine is for 5 minutes, Cosori 5.8 quart). Lightly spray the air fryer basket with vegetable oil and add the vegetables in a single layer. Don't overcrowd the air fryer basket, you may need to do this in batches.
  • Air fry for 5 minutes, shake and gently stir, add parmesan and fry for another 5-6 minutes until charred and crisp. If using fresh garlic add it here now.
  • Make the chipotle aioli by combining all the ingredients in a small bowl and let chill in the fridge before serving.
  • Serve with a drizzle of lime or lemon juice and more parmesan on top.
